Odd QuestGuru Tracker Issue
After 4.3, I started noticing a strange issue that I only last night narrowed down to QuestGuru. Specifically, it only occurs when I have QuestGuru Tracker enabled in the addons. Having just QuestGuru turned on doesn't cause the issue. Whenever I log into the game, on any character AFTER the FIRST character I log into that session, I am unable to move my character using the keyboard, or move the camera with the mouse. I cannot hit Enter to access the chatbox (I have to click on it manually). It's like I'm frozen in place. Doing a /reload makes the issue go away.
At first, I thought it was related to Auctioneer, and for a while I was just putting up with it. But last night I had to do a lot of logging in and out of various characters for Winter Veil stuff and it finally started getting on my nerves, so I started removing addons one by one to narrow it down. QuestGuru Tracker will make it happen both with other addons or when it's the only addon enabled. I updated to the latest version last night and the problem still occurred. I even completely removed the addon and reinstalled it, to no avail. Edit: I noticed upon logging in that the reason I couldn't move or use the keyboard or mouse was because my keybindings weren't loading at all. Then I was looking at old updates for the addon, in the changelog, and I saw this: "* Fixed an issue in QGT_Quests.lua where SaveBindings sometimes received an invalid value because GetCurrentBindingSet() would return nil" - is it possible this issue is still occurring in some way? Edit #2: I rolled back to the December 5th version of the QGT_Quests.lua file and while I do get an error message upon logging in, I'm able to move my character, the camera, and use all my other keybinds as normal.

Ok Murphy, leave off.
I've run the change I made for a month. No problem. I publish the change and bang! I get that same bug pop up in QuestGuru_Tracker\QGT_Quests.lua file in line 107. Apparently the GetCurrentBindingSet can return other than nil, 1 or 2 despite documentation that says only 1 or 2 can come back. I redid that code test a couple of ways and came up with something that should work. If GetCurrentBindingSet() == 2, then set to 2, else set to 1. I'll upload a new update here in a few moments. -g |
